Output 6573f82655a06127f0b333777d146cb5883e17eec82084c93d7089ca28f0dbfe:0

value
10476587
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e62170eb20260fb5c212f4c722742aa75131f8 OP_EQUAL
address
3HMwA6wQFQTWk69ZKpPpeUsfMQYqR4rcn7
transaction
6573f82655a06127f0b333777d146cb5883e17eec82084c93d7089ca28f0dbfe
spent
true